#f788c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f788c4 is composed of 96.9% red, 53.3%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.9% magenta, 20.6%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 327.6 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 75.1%. #f788c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ef1189.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#f788c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f788c4 has RGB values of R:247, G:136,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.21,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16222404.

Shades and Tints of #f788c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0106 is the darkest color, while #fef6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#f788c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c1bec0 is the less saturated color, while #fc83c4 is the most saturated one.
